Bio

As I watched his show, I began to wonder if I thought Jeff was better as a guitar player, a singer, or a keyboard player. On a number of the live tunes Jeff handles all three duties, often alternating jamming on his strat with playing the keys.

He started a band at age 12, and he eventually moved in the 80’s to Austin and played a variety of genres in a variety of bands. The 80’s decade was certainly not the music industry’s shining moment, so Jeff pursued a “real job” with the hope of returning to music. He was actually a successful trial lawyer in Texas for 10 years before deciding to return to music in 2000. (We lose one lawyer and gain back a great musician all at once- that’s a good day!!)

He moved to Durango, Colorado to get away from the craziness he had been living in and gain musical inspiration. This must have worked as Jeff delivers a killer live performance with much of the material from his live show coming from his recently released CD Amen To The Blues, one of my favorites of the year!

The CD, and live show, consists mostly of high-energy music Jeff calls “Texas Red Dirt Blues”. The title track is a great song that tips the hat to many of the heroes of the blues and a magical encounter in Heaven. Apparently Jesus is a blues fan! I’m not surprised.

About

     Jeff Strahan is a native of Lamesa, Texas, near Lubbock, where he grew up on a diet of edgy country, blues and rock ‘n’ roll. He started a band at age 12, and in the 80’s moved to Austin and played a variety of genres in a variety of bands. The 80’s decade was certainly not the music industry’s shining moment, so Strahan pursued a “real job” with the hope of one day returning to music.  He was a successful trial lawyer in Texas for 11 years before deciding to return to music in 2000.  (We lose one lawyer and gain back a great musician all at once- that’s a good day!!) He moved to Durango, Colorado to get away from the craziness he had been living in and to gain musical inspiration. This must have worked as Stahan delivers a killer live performance.

   Fast forward to today, 5 CDs and several hundred shows later, Strahan is making a name for himself. No doubt he would have already been discovered by us all had he not put his musical pursuit on hold. Luckily for us, the music called him back and the world is about to understand why. Strahan is a blend of many years and many genres of music that boil down to a Roots Rock Americana he calls “Texas Red Dirt Blues.”
